Santenay is the most southerly village in the Côte de Beaune and produces both red and white wines. The red wines from Santenay are reputed to be tannic and well-structured. Santenay is said to have the soul of Volnay and the body of Pommard. Our Santenay 2019 has a ruby hue. Its nose discloses notes of cherry, raspberry and undergrowth. Its round and supple mouth reveals aromas of mocha and licorice, all with a nice balance.
